Take a trip near absolute zero… where atoms
behave like optical waves!
Dr Andrea Bertoldi is an atom cooling and interferometry specialist. He
uses extremely cold rubidium atoms to measure the universal gravitational
constant G (MAGIA experiment, Florence - Italy), to develop
atomic clocks using weak measurements (BIARO experiment, Palaiseau
- France) and, in the near future, to develop a gravitational wave
detector based on atom interferometry (MIGA, Bordeaux - France).
